Rice Fritters

11 ingredients
6 steps

Ingredients

  • 1/2 package dry yeast
  • 1/2 cup very warm water (about 110F)
  • 1 1/2 to 2 cups leftover lukewarm rice
  • 3 eggs, beaten
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
  • Oil for deep-frying
  • Confectioners sugar (optional)
  • Whipped cream (optional)

Directions

  1. 1
    Dissolve the yeast in the water in a large bowl.
  2. 2
    Stir in the rice.
  3. 3
    Cover and let sit overnight in the refrigerator.
  4. 4
    The next day, add the eggs, flour, granulated sugar, salt, and cinnamon; stir well and let it sit for another hour or so, this time at room temperature.
  5. 5
    Drop this mixture, one teaspoonful at a time, into oil heated to 360F and fry until golden brown.
  6. 6
    Serve as an accompaniment to ham or chicken, or sprinkle with confectioners sugar and serve with whipped cream for a dessert.
